Solution for -10(5+x)=-180 equation:


-10(5+x)=-180

We simplify the equation to the form, which is simple to understand
-10(5+x)=-180

Reorder the terms in parentheses
+(-50-10x)=-180

Remove unnecessary parentheses
-50-10x=-180

We move all terms containing x to the left and all other terms to the right.
-10x=-180+50

We simplify left and right side of the equation.
-10x=-130

We divide both sides of the equation by -10 to get x.
x=13
